One significant non-conference series between two universities has been terminated.
IMAGE CREDIT/Google
On Wednesday night, Ohio State decided to end the home-and-home series with Washington that had been planned and announced in 2017. In the series, the Huskies traveled to Columbus Stadium in 2015, while the Buckeyes visited Husky Stadium in 2024.
